Types of Bunk Beds on the Market
Shoppers searching a catalog for a bed bunk beds sales for sale will rapidly realize that a person size does not fit all. Producers have created various setups to fit various living situations:
- Twin-over-Twin: The standard setup. Suitable for more youthful brother or sisters sharing a room.
- Twin-over-Full: Features a twin bed on leading and a bigger full-size bed on the bottom. Perfect for older kids, teenagers, or accommodating visitors of differing ages.
- Full-over-Full: Offers optimal sleeping capacity, conveniently fitting adults on both the top and bottom bunks. Outstanding for visitor homes or vacation rentals.
- L-Shaped Bunks: The bottom bed is oriented perpendicularly to the top bunk. This setup typically leaves area below for a built-in desk, shelving, or a comfortable reading nook.
- Loft Beds: Essentially a bunk bed without the bottom mattress. The raised bed develops an open area beneath for study desks, cabinets, or play zones.
- Triple Bunks/ Bunks with Trundles: Designed for optimum capability, integrating a 3rd pull-out mattress below the bottom frame.

Security is paramount when purchasing an elevated bed. Customers need to look for particular accreditations and style features to ensure a protected sleeping environment:
- Guardrails: The leading bunk needs to feature continuous guardrails on all sides, sitting at least 5 inches above the mattress surface area to prevent accidental rolling.
- Weight Limits: Always inspect the manufacturer's weight capacity requirements for both the top and bottom bunks, especially if grownups or teenagers will be using the bed.
- Ladder Design: Angled ladders with hand rails are typically more secure and easier for more youthful kids to climb up than vertical, rungs-only ladders constructed flush versus the frame.
- Slats vs. Bunkie Boards: Ensure the mattress is appropriately supported. Many contemporary bunks use tough wooden slats, but some require a flat bunkie board to prevent sagging.
- Requirement Compliance: Look for furniture that meets or surpasses ASTM (American Society for Testing and Materials) safety standards.
Tips for Shopping a Bed Bunk for Sale
Finding the right offer requires a strategic technique. Consider the following steps before making a last purchase:
- Measure the Room Height: This is the most typical oversight. Step not simply the floor area, however the ceiling height. Guarantee there is at least 33 inches of headspace in between the top bed mattress and the ceiling so the leading sleeper can stay up easily without bumping their head.
- Prepare For Mattress Thickness: Bunk beds frequently need thinner bed mattress (usually 5 to 8 inches thick) for the top bunk to guarantee the security guardrails stay effective. Step twice before purchasing different mattresses.
- Try To Find Modular Designs: Some modern bunk beds are created to "dismantle" into 2 totally different standalone twin or complete beds. This is a wonderful function if the kids grow up and ultimately desire separate spaces.
- Shop Seasonal Sales: Furniture merchants regularly run promos during major holiday weekends-- such as Presidents' Day, Memorial Day, Labor Day, and Black Friday. Watching out throughout these windows can yield significant discount rates.
